[h=3]ComPet bulletin #8: The Forest[/h]In the previous ComPet bulletin we talked about the City Management system. This time we will take a look at the Forest, a special structure found in every city.



[h=3]The Forest[/h]The Forest provides access to the two ComPet PvE (player vs. environment) systems: Quests and Beasts.
[h=4]Quests[/h]Quests provide players with a way to keep their pets active between matches and potentially receive valuable rewards. Choose which of your pets to dispatch, pay the quest fee, and send your pets out for riches and glory.
Successfully completed quests grant rewards and new quests are offered at regular time intervals.



[h=3]Beasts[/h]The Beasts system will allow players to battle against AI-controlled pets. Players will face many different creatures and meet different characters in the single player campaign.
Not only designed for fun, the Beasts system is an important source of resources needed to improve your city and pets.




ComPet is still in development. As such, any features, systems, and graphics of ComPet mentioned or shown in this document may be subject to change.
